Check the Hemalurgic table again. Atium steals any one specific ability; Lerasium steals all abilities. 

Atium steals any power, Lerasium all abilities. These are both different things. Powers are the various, well, powers, you have, things involving active investure usage, like Allomantic and Feruchemical abilities, or Surgebinding. Abilities are passive things, like strength, intelligence, possibly special things certain species have, like Aimian shapeshifting.

Finally, there's also Necrosil, which steals Investure, which is the innate investure someone has, such as the strength of their soul, but iirc also things like Breaths.

There's a leap of logic here.

The original atium is proposed to have been an alloy, and it was burned by Mistings, but at no point is it said that it's burned by electrum Mistings. We are never shown a gold misting burning malatium, and aren't given any evidence that a Misting could burn an atium alloy of their own metal either in text or via WoB.

What's said to have changed is the metal, not the system of Era 1 allomancy whereby atium and an atium alloy (now two atium alloys) products became part of the sixteen with their own Mistings, one in sixteen (not in eight) came out of the mist sickness with the ability to burn atium, and electrum and 'atium' Mistings still have different names and such.
